CIRCUIT BREAKER, 110-VOLT
This task covers:
a. Removal (page 4-40)
b. Installation (page 4-41)
INITIAL SETUP
Tools
Personnel Required
Screwdriver, flat-tip, 3/16-inch
One
ACTION
LOCATION
ITEM
REMARKS
WARNIN G
Contact with live 110-volt electrical wires could result in serious injury or death. Make
sure power source is disconnected before performing maintenance on the electrical
system.
NOT E
All circuit breakers are removed and installed the same way. This task is for one;
repeat for the others.
